Angel Gomes was one of a number of Manchester United youngsters to catch the eye in our first pre-season game.
United beat Australian side Perth 2-0, with both goals in the second half.
Marcus Rashford scored the first goal, with James Garner adding a late second just moments after coming off the bench.
New signing Dan James impressed, along with fellow new boy Aaron Wan-Bissaka.

Mason Greenwood came close to scoring, while 18-year-old midfielder Angel Gomes lit the game up with bright touches.
Gomes came on at half-time, with United making 11 changes to the starting XI.
His close control and dribbling ability stood out, along with his willingness to take players on.
His confidence is clear to see and he does not appear overawed playing alongside more established stars.
Gomes is entering a potential breakthrough season at United and this was a good way to start it off.
His display suggested he could soon be overtaking Juan Mata in the pecking order at United.
